The Tale’s Monk vs. The Norm Flapper
What strikes me most about the monk in the Canterbury Tales, by Geoffrey Chaucer, is that he is what many would call a new generation of monk. “As old and strict he tended to ignore: he let go by the things of yesterday and took the modern world’s more spacious way.” Obviously it was a monk’s duty to care for all of God’s poor creatures, including the old and ill. This monk had no interest in such matters. The short paragraph in the introduction says something to the fact that many believe that holy men aren’t hunters, that they would be as a “fish out of the water.” However, this particular monk enjoys hunting, contrary to the popular belief. The monk, as I understand, sees no point in staying in the monastery poring over books and “studying till his head went round.” He doesn’t understand why he should put “the world upon a shelf” and labor in things that hold no interest for him. Wonder why he became a monk?
